      Add support to be able to use iterators in node aliases. · 65b93560
      Erwan Jahier authored
      Also, node aliased to other nodes were handled poorly: I was replacing
      in the syntax tree the node by its alias. Now, I really define
      the alias node using the aliases one.
      
      For instance,
      
          node toto(x:t) returns (y:t);
          let
            ...
           tel
           node titi = toto;
           node tutu(...) returns(...);
           let
              ...
      	z = titi(a);
           tel
      
      was compiled into
      
          node toto(x:t) returns (y:t);
          let
            ...
           tel
      
           node tutu(...) returns(...);
           let
              ...
      	z = toto(a);
           tel
      
      Now, I generate
      
           node toto(x:t) returns (y:t);
           let
             ...
           tel
           node titi(i1:t) returns (o1:t);
           let
             o1 =toto(i1);
           tel
           node tutu(...) returns(...);
           let
              ...
      	z = titi(a);
           tel
      
      which is equivalent, but closer to the original program.

      Simplify significantly the node representation. The rational for this · 7f628ceb
      Erwan Jahier authored
      change is
      	- make the parser simpler
      	- make the compilation simpler
      	- make everything simpler actually...
      	- accepts more correct programs.
      	- etc.
      
      Indeed, before, we had specific syntax nodes for
      	- extern nodes
      	- aliased nodes
      	- abstract nodes
      	- normal nodes
      which leads to duplicate code everywhere. Now, we have a more generic
      representation.
      
      The nice thing is that the parser is much simpler, and a lot of
      duplicated code is avoided (for example, extern and abstract nodes do
      now share the same code).
      
      The bad thing is that we have more "assert false" lying everywere due
      to this «too rich» representation, in order to deal with cases
      that can never happen. For exemple, we have to do something with
      nodes that have  both an alias and a body. This cannot happen of
      course, so we issue an "assert false", which is a little bit painful,
      as it have been rejected by the parser anyway.
      
      Moreover, for some reason, external node params could not be clocked,
      and cannot have static params. Maybe it is not possible to compile
      such nodes (I don't know yet), but we should not raise a syntax error IMHO.
      
      Somehow, what was done was very similar to ask the parser to perform type
      checking.

      Resolve the inconsistant use of node and oper identifiers in the code. · de2a5f14
      Erwan Jahier authored
      To do that, we :
      
      (1) totally remove  (in the  ocaml code) the  use of "oper",  and use
      "node" instead.  Indeed, a node  is a memoryfull operator, as opposed
      to function that are memoryless operators.  However, lus2lic does not
      really care about memoryless  and memoryfull information. Therefore I
      prefer  to use  node everywhere,  and to  flag node_info  to indicate
      whether it has memories or not.
      
      (2) change the syntaxTreeCore type to make it more general. Indeed,
          the distinction between functions and nodes was
      
          - redundant:  extern nodes  and (extern)  functions  were handled
          differently (NodeExtern versus ExtNode (was named FUNC before)).
      
          - and  incomplete:   it  was  not  possible   to  provide  static
            parameters to function, nor to define functions with body, etc.
      
      Now a  function is  just a memoryless  node. The check  that function
      indeed use no memory will be done later.
      
      (3) also,  change  the  parser   so  that  functions  with  body  are
          accepted.
      
      (4) in order  to do it step by  step, I add the  "extern" keyword" so
          that extern nodes and functions are more easy to parse. I will
          remove it later.
